Lorazepam, sold under the brand name Ativan among others, is a benzodiazepine medication. [15] It is used to treat anxiety (including anxiety disorders), insomnia, severe agitation, active seizures including status epilepticus, alcohol withdrawal, and chemotherapy-induced nausea and vomiting.
